As a Planning Engineer, you must understand the EOT procedure and how to prepare an Exclusive summary page. #Project_Exclusive_Summary: #Following_steps_followed #1)Contract Value, #2)Contract Type, #3)Total Contract Duration(Calendar Days), #4)Commencement Date as per Contract, #5)Completion Dates as per Contract, #6)Extension of Time Awarded, #7)Calendar Days Elapsed, #8)Calendar Days remaining/overrun (+/-), #9)% Time Elapsed, #10)% Time Remaining/Overrun (+/-), #11)Planned % Progress, #12)Actual % Progress, #13)Projected Forecast Completion Date, #14)Total Calendar Days Delay, #15)Extension of Time Applied, #16)Total Number of Activities #17)Activities Completed #18)Activities in Progress #19)Activities Remaining to Start
